Pacific Power Source provides electric vehicle solutions for the testing and validation of EV Chargers (OBC, EVSE, Fast chargers, Wallbox); and V2X, V2G, V2H, V2L applications.
The shift to electric vehicles has created new test requirements for the development of EVs and power electronic components, as well as the charging systems, grid infrastructure, and energy storage systems to support the power demands on the grid.
Regenerative, bidirectional power sources and loads emulate realistic test conditions to support R&D and production.

Testing the Utility Grid & V2G

Test the impacts of electric vehicles on the utility grid and vehicle-to-grid (V2G) technologies. Simulating bidirectional power flows to and from the grid substantially speeds up test time and reduces energy costs.
Our 2-in-1 Regenerative Grid Simulators are used to simulate the utility grid and the optional AC/DC load capability can be used to simulate any inductive, capacitive or resistive load. This 2-in-1 test solution is ideal for testing to IEEE 1547, UL 1741, and similar grid-tied standards around the globe.

Testing AC and DC Fast Chargers

A wide range of EV chargers are being developed from residential AC chargers to public AC semi-fast and DC fast chargers. DC fast charging infrastructure operates at higher voltage levels to accommodate faster charge times and larger electric vehicle batteries. Pacific Power Source’s bi-directional AC grid simulator has a wide operating envelope to emulate a broad range of power levels and EV chargers.
Pacific Power Source’s unique grid simulation capability can significantly reduce test time, increase productivity, and decrease energy usage.
